Try eating filling, but low calorie, foods. Having a salad, soup, or low-calorie vegetables such as tomatoes or carrot sticks before a meal will help you feel satisfied so you’ll eat less of the high-calorie main courses. You can get the same result by drinking a glass of water or a cup of coffee before meals.
Do not be embarrassed to leave a plate half full when trying to lose weight. While you may have been taught not to waste food, this concept can lead to overeating and excess pounds. If you are at the home of a friend or family member, simply explain that the food was delicious but the portion was too large for you. Don’t feel like you need to eat just because food is nearby. Stay mindful of your portions and stop eating once you are full.
You should steer clear of any item for sale that promises a fast, effective weight loss. You may lose some weight quickly, but you will likely gain it back when you discontinue taking it.
Figure out what your ideal weight is. There are many easy to use online calculators that ask for your exercise level, height and age to give you an idea of what your goal weight should be. Your ideal weight may be considerably different than you had thought. Having this information could help you in setting healthy and reasonable goals.
